LOCANDA PALAZZO

Locanda Palazzo is located in the hamlet of Palazzo, which, together with 6 other medieval villages, is one of the 7 castelli d' Arcevia.

It is situated at an altitude of approximately 250 metres and is centrally located between the Adriatic coast and the foothills of the Apennines, the Monti Sibilini.

The landscape is undulating and the surroundings are distinctly agricultural, with views of sunflower fields, vineyards and olive trees.

The house

The house is a heritage palazzo over 200 years old, situated in a hamlet with two other houses. It originally belonged to the Mazzi family, who owned the surrounding land.

In the late 1990s, the building was completely renovated using authentic materials by local craftsmen. Furthermore, the interior decoration was finished by a master painter.

In the decades that followed, the outdoor building was converted into an outdoor kitchen with a sun terrace, and the swimming pool was integrated into the rolling countryside.
